Help Desk Technician Job at Enoch Pratt Free Library
The Pratt Library is in search of a talented and motivated Help Desk Technician
The Help Desk Technician will provide one-on-one technical support to customers for personal computers and network system infrastructure equipment. This will include testing, updating, maintaining, and providing training on mainframe client servers and microcomputer software and hardware. The Help Desk Technician will also respond to more complex helpdesk requests. Reports to the Agency IT Supv/Project Manager.
The summary of duties listed below is not exhaustive. Additional duties are dependent upon the needs of the hiring department/division.
The Help Desk Technician will:
- Provide technical support to in-house customers.
- Install, configure, upgrade and maintain network devices such as workstations, laptops, mobile devices, mainframe printers and scanners.
- Test new software for compatibility with City of Baltimore applications and policies.
- Identify and resolve hardware, software, communications, and networking problems related to end-user computing.
- Schedule and coordinate preventative maintenance on computer and peripheral equipment.
- Perform LAN administration, set up accounts, assign rights, set up user profiles and administer user’s rights at the workstation level.
- Determine best solutions based on the issue and details provided by customers. Walk the customer through the problem-solving process.
- Manage inventory including recording and tagging hardware as it comes in, organize storage space, and provide supervisor with stock levels when needed.
Graduation from an accredited high school or possession of a GED certificate and four years’ experience in the installation, maintenance and enhancement of microcomputer systems and associated hardware and software components.
Required Knowledge, Skills and Abilities
Knowledge of the installation, maintenance and enhancement of microcomputer systems and mainframe client servers.- Knowledge of the installation, operation, repair, and maintenance of PCs, printers, telecommunication equipment, and associated computer hardware.
- Knowledge of computer software operations, support, and development.
- Skill in the installation, maintenance, and enhancement of microcomputer systems and associated hardware and software components.
- Skill in providing technical support, training and guidance.
- Skill in identifying and resolving hardware and software malfunctions.
- Skill in the development of automation policies, procedures, and standards.
- Skill in troubleshooting computer problems, including problems with network communications, printing and terminal emulation.
- Ability to lead others in the operation and maintenance of computer systems and components.
- Ability to analyze office automations needs.
- Ability to determine the feasibility of automating manual procedures.
- Ability to conduct computer training.
- Ability to operate a variety of computer platforms and operating systems.
- Ability to communicate effectively, both orally and in writing.
